While it probalbly wouldn't go full Kessler, remember that high velocity impacts can create showers of debris, of ~~which some will be boosted to higher orbits from the new velocity gained from the impactor.~~

(nm won't be a new stable orbit it will just be highly elipitcal and still interface with the atmosphere. there would have to be a second impact at apogee to actually boost the orbit)

Ideal anti-sat weapon would boost itself up to rendezvous and dock with the starlink sat, then deorbit it with a one use solid booster. Could use grapplers or something cool like that.

Second best would be an unmanned vehicle with a directed energy weapon on it. Cause spalling which could deorbit or just damage the panels or communications.

An orbit will always pass through the altitude of last impulse.

Yeah, impacts might throw debris into more steeply elliptical orbits but unless another impact at apogee gives the debris more momentum then the average level of the orbit would remain the same.
